This is a series of include files that simplify the process of creating interrupt driven programs for PicBasic Pro.
MPASM required.
Once you try this, you may never use ON INTERRUPT again.

One of the best things about this system, is that you don't have to remember where all the Enable bits and Interrupt flags are located.
Each interrupt "source" is given a unique name that is used to reference it. The system "Looks Up" the correct bit locations for that name. Reducing those RTFM sessions to a minimum. The table to the right lists the Named Interrupts.
